How they compare
Thailand currently reports 99.9% against 79.3% in UNICEF: Association of South East Asian Nations (asean), a difference of 20.6%.
That makes Thailand's figure about 1.3 times UNICEF: Association of South East Asian Nations (asean)'s.
Across all 6 years both countries report, Thailand has been ahead every year.
Thailand ranks 61st and UNICEF: Association of South East Asian Nations (asean) ranks 59th of 101 countries.
Thailand has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
